Celebrating Recalibrating is a collection of cathartic snapshots, acknowledging the turbulent period we have been going through since the Australian Bushfire season 2019-20. Wound through the eight individual vignettes is a theme that signifies the hope of a slow change of mind, and an acceptance of a different way of life as a culture and as a world. I hope all who hear this work feel understood, supported, refreshed, and inspired, ready to forge the more kind, stable, peaceful, compassionate world we all desperately need.

Teresa Wojcik is a singer, songwriter, composer and singing teacher, based in the ACT. She graduated with a Bachelor of Music from the University of Otago (NZ) in 2013, and spent her early 20s in Europe. In 2018, she moved to Canberra to write the music for S.A.D: A journey through the seasons of mental health, a full-length clown show created by Charlie Wan. She has since written for short film, dance, and incidental music, working with local groups such as Canberra Dance Theatre, Localjinni, and Perform Australia. She has received several government grants to support her writing, and is a member of the Australian Music Centre.
